Market Context
Bancroft (BCV) is trading near the middle of its recent range, with the stock declining 1.30% to $25.28 in today’s session. The price action places it roughly halfway between the established support level at $24.02 and resistance at $26.54. Volume during the past few weeks has been somewhat below its historical average, suggesting a lack of strong conviction among traders in either direction. The stock has been consolidating in this band since early spring, with buyers stepping in near the support zone and sellers emerging closer to the resistance line.
From a sector perspective, Bancroft operates in a niche area of the financial markets—typically a closed-end fund—and its performance is closely tied to broader market sentiment toward income-generating vehicles. In recent weeks, shifting expectations around interest rates have created headwinds for such instruments, as investors weigh the potential for policy adjustments later this year. The broader equity market has shown mixed signals, with some rotation out of defensive names into growth sectors, which may be contributing to BCV’s subdued price action.
The current pullback appears driven more by macro positioning than company-specific developments. Without any major announcements from Bancroft recently, the stock’s movement is likely influenced by general risk appetite and yield-seeking behavior. Traders are watching whether the price can hold above the $24.02 support level; a sustained break below that could signal further downside, while a push toward $26.54 would require a catalyst—possibly a shift in interest rate sentiment or renewed demand for closed-end funds.

Technical Analysis
Bancroft (BCV) recently traded near $25.28, consolidating between established support at $24.02 and resistance at $26.54. The stock has been oscillating within this range in recent weeks, forming a series of higher lows that could suggest building upward momentum. Price action shows the stock testing the mid-range area, with buyers stepping in near the support zone during pullbacks. Volume has been moderate, with occasional spikes as the stock approaches resistance, indicating some hesitation among traders at the upper boundary.
From a technical indicator perspective, the relative strength index (RSI) appears to be hovering around neutral territory, not yet signaling overbought or oversold conditions. This leaves room for potential directional movement. The moving averages are exhibiting a flattening pattern, which might indicate a transition from a downtrend to a period of consolidation. A decisive move above resistance could open the path toward higher levels, while a break below support would likely signal renewed downside pressure. Traders may watch for volume confirmation on any breakout or breakdown. Overall, the technical setup suggests a period of indecision, with the stock needing to clear either key level to establish its next trend.

Outlook
Looking ahead, Bancroft's trajectory may hinge on its ability to hold above the support level near $24.02. A sustained defense of this area could provide a base for a potential move toward the resistance at $26.54, a zone that has recently capped upside attempts. However, if broader market pressures intensify, a break below support might open the door to further downside, with the next floor likely emerging from prior consolidation bands.
Several factors could influence near-term performance. Sector-specific headwinds, such as shifts in regulatory sentiment or changes in investor appetite for closed-end funds, may affect the fund's discount or premium to net asset value. Additionally, upcoming macroeconomic data releases—particularly inflation readings and Fed policy signals—could drive volatility across the board. The recent trading volume patterns suggest cautious positioning among participants, which may limit sharp directional moves.
On the upside, a convincing break above resistance would likely require a catalyst, such as improved earnings from portfolio holdings or a broader risk-on shift. Conversely, if the fund continues to trade in a narrow range, the market may be pricing in a period of consolidation. Investors might watch for changes in distribution policies or management commentary in the months ahead, as these could recalibrate expectations. Overall, the outlook remains contingent on both technical thresholds and external economic developments.
